Getting funding for a business is never easy - you’ve got to put the work in, to convince the funder - be that funder a bank or a business angel - that your business is worth it and that they are going to receive a return on their investment. The thing to remember too is that there are lots of other entrepreneurs out there - lots of other startups - all vying for that same pot of cash. It’s essential therefore to make sure that your business has an edge - has that certain something that the others don’t - and the best way of starting to show that edge is with your pitch. Let's face it - investors are used to hearing pitches from startups who all claim to be innovative, disruptive, revolutionary. They’re used to hearing pitches that are cliché-ridden yet in actual fact say very little.
Putting work into perfecting your pitch is therefore critical. After all, if you pitch well and manage to secure investment, just think about the potential impact that could have for you and your startup.
